The Paulicians: heresy, persecution, and warfare on the Byzantine frontier, c.750-880
In a searching challenge to the paradigm of medieval Christian dualism, this study reenvisions the Paulicians as largely conventional Christians engendered by complex socio-religious forces in the borderlands of Armenia and Asia Minor.
